The Role


As an Early Years Housekeeper, you will keep the nursery a clean and safe environment for the children, colleagues, and families. You will maintain a high standard of cleanliness and hygiene of the children’s bathroom and nappy change areas throughout the day, carry out daily laundry as required, and be prepared to help with additional nursery tasks where required, such as supporting over mealtimes and cleaning of equipment.


What we’re looking for



  • Previous experience of cleaning within a domestic or commercial property, preferably within a nursery or care home setting

  • Food Safety CIEH L2 or above (or equivalent) – this must be passed on day 1 in post

  • Sound knowledge of COSHH and Health and Safety requirements

  • Great communication skills, with colleagues, children, and parents
